    You can program the feed mode to turn off the pump. In Mobius go to edit scenes, select feed mode, drag the return pump down to below 1%. It will then countdown 3-2-1 and give you a warning about turning it off. Then you tell it you want to turn it off. Then it goes to zero. I have an Axis 20 on my Evo and an Axis 40 on my Waterbox AIO 25. Both seem to work good and I like the ease of use with Mobius which controls my lights and Nero as well.

    I have a 35 gallon cube tank with a small sump inside my cabinet. I decided to set up a 20 gallon tank as a softie / display macro refugium to help with nutrients. Since my sump is so small I only have about 10 inch x 10 inch area to work with and my skimmer takes up 80% of the space. I bought two Axis 40's and use them as my return pumps. The space saving vertical centrifugal design and having the tunability of the DC pumps Sold me. The Axis pump for the 20 gallon is tuned way down. The Axis alone provides enough flow that I don't even need a flow pump inside the tank. The one on the 35 gallon is running at about 80%. I absolutely love the app control as well. Works seamlessly with my Hydra 32 light and will soon be upgrading the light on the 20 gallon to an AI prime very soon. They both have been up and running flawlessly for about a full month now. My only regret is I should have went for Axis 90 for the 35 gallon only because I would rather have a pump that is overpowered and use the adjustability to turn it up or down to get that perfect amount of flow and have room for growth down the road.

    I’ve owned the Axis 40 for the past 7 months. *great pump* , but here’s a product issue I’ve run into! The date resets to February 7th, 2160. Clearly, a bit gets flipped from a 1 to a 0 somewhere lol. It happens rarely with no known cause, but once it starts happening changing the date on the app just doesn’t work. I had to unplug the thing and plug it back in to get it to chill. Then after a few weeks or month, the issue mysteriously reappears. Now, it only messed with schedules…. So all I did was place it in its own “tank” and had all my other AI products run in the main tank where the time and date is always correct. That way if the pump date resets, it doesn’t shut the lights off or anything. Super annoying, rare mystery bug you’ll see some talk about online. AI had sent replacement pumps for free to most I’ve seen… I’ve just kept mine because I want to find out what the issue is and determine a fix by hacking the pump to ignore it’s internal date and reference another equipment’s date instead to develop a workaround
